Yup. It wasn't having any effect on my performance. I just had to top the engine oil up every week. I left it a month or so at one stage and had put
2.5 litres in (oops!). The main thing it was hurting were the people who got caught behind me in traffic. I found the only way to prevent masses of blue smoke if I got caught up in slow-moving traffic was to keep the revs above 2000 rpm.
